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
05878908 660488 34947045032 4402833992
98411 78 785634530
98411 78 785634530
077 617 42176077
All about undefined
Interested in learning more?
98411 78 785634530
077 617 42176077
See more
9173 06896 87
76479868396 357 2803581980
See more
38168 81679
32304631 91784 5498488244 208424739 230
See more